Job Overview: As a key member of the LKQ UK and Ireland branch management team, the Branch Manager will create, develop, and drive high performance in operational standards within their branch. These standards are directly aligned with the organization's strategy and plans, ensuring that the customer promise remains central to everything we do. In this role, the Branch Manager is responsible for overseeing all branch operational processes, including retail operations, resource management, and customer service. Key Responsibilities: Full ownership of the branch operational (variable cost) P&L performance, including retail channel sales vs budget. Ensure the correct controls, measures, and inventory controls are in place. Hold line management responsibility for the branch operational and retail teams and dotted line responsibility for the day-to-day management of the sales team within the branch. Lead, manage, coach, and develop the branch team, ensuring they have the necessary tools, skills, and capabilities to deliver on the business plan and uphold the customer promise. Conduct regular performance reviews, provide training, and facilitate professional development. Cultivate and maintain an equitable, diverse, and inclusive environment where colleagues feel empowered to be themselves. Ensure the workplace remains free from discrimination, harassment, and bullying. Manage branch recruitment, ensuring we are hiring right first time and attracting future talent into the organization. Manage payroll, headcount, and distribution in alignment with controllable operational contribution targets. Deliver a balanced performance across key business metrics and KPI measures in line with business goals and objectives. Maintain strong customer relationships in relation to operational delivery and service. Lead and drive high colleague engagement and a values-driven culture across the whole branch team. Lead the implementation of new processes, systems, and standards, whether physical, cultural, or behavioral to drive continuous improvement within the branch network. Serve as a role model and advocate for the LKQ values, consistently acting with integrity while guiding, motivating, and leading your team. Promote a safety-first culture, ensuring that safety remains a priority at all times. Skills and Experience: Experience leading a team in a retail, distribution, or product sales environment. Ability to work collaboratively across multiple functions. Have managed a P&L previously. Have strong negotiation and influencing skills that are adaptable to both internal and external stakeholders. Experience nurturing long-lasting customer relationships. What We Offer: Competitive salary. 33 days annual leave (including bank holidays)*.
